On the opposing side is Lucifer, Satan, the devil, prince of darkness, and many other negative names. He fancies himself as being equal to God, yet he is a created being, made by God. This is to say, he was made by Jesus as John 10:30 states, “I and the Father are One.” Being part of the Holy Trinity – Father, Son and Holy Spirit – Jesus has always been there. We don’t know when Satan was created, but it was some time before the creation of the earth.

His first murderous act against humans was in the Garden of Eden, when he caused Adam and Eve to sin against God’s will (Genesis 3). Up to that time, humans had been created to be immortal; yet death came to earth because of their sin against the Creator. Also, from that moment on, humans are born with a sin nature instilled within us, so that we could never provide any sacrifice to the Father to atone for our sins. That’s why Jesus became our only perfect sacrifice that the Father could accept. If we do not receive and accept Jesus, we cannot be saved.

Going to Isaiah 14:12-14; “How you are fallen from Heaven, O daystar, son of dawn. How you are cut down to the ground, you who laid [and is still doing so] the nations low. You said in our heart, ‘I will ascend to Heaven; above the stars of God I will set my throne on high; I will sit on the Mount of Assembly in the far reaches of the north; I will ascend above the heights of the clouds; I will make myself like the Most High,’” This is destructive self-pride at its finest.

Then Ezekiel 28:14-17; “You were an anointed guardian cherub [angel]. I placed you on the Holy Mountain of God; in the midst of the stones of fire you walked. You were blameless in your ways from the day you were created, until unrighteousness was found in you. In the abundance of your trade, you were filled with violence in your midst, and you sinned; so I cast you as a profane thing from the Mountain of God, and I destroyed you, O guardian cherub, from the midst of the stones of fire. Your heart was proud because of your beauty; you corrupted your wisdom for the sake of your splendor. I cast you to the ground; I exposed you before kings to feast their eyes on you.”

The Father has not totally taken Satan out yet, but his day will come at the end of the Millennial reign of Jesus (Revelation 20:10). Revelation 12:4-9 speaks of the angels who were influenced by Satan, and they were cast out with him. They became the demons spoken of in the Bible, and are with us today. They will also end up in the Lake of Fire.
